crypto: omap-sham - Use dma_request_chan() for requesting DMA channel
authorPeter Ujfalusi <peter.ujfalusi@ti.com>
Fri, 29 Apr 2016 13:03:41 +0000 (16:03 +0300)
committerHerbert Xu <herbert@gondor.apana.org.au>
Tue, 3 May 2016 08:09:14 +0000 (16:09 +0800)
With the new dma_request_chan() the client driver does not need to look for
the DMA resource and it does not need to pass filter_fn anymore.
By switching to the new API the driver can now support deferred probing
against DMA.
